Peekskill To Renovate Deep-Water Hudson River Pier

The 500-foot long pier once carried molasses in pipes from cargo ships to the Fleischmann's yeast factory.

Post-Amazon HQ2 Fallout, Community Trust People Want This Building

They envision a community hub with a new public school, affordable manufacturing spaces, art and music studios, a shared commissary kitchen for food vendors, a food co-op and a rooftop farm.
